January 2021
From Scottish Government guidance and subsequent legislation, Wasps buildings should only be accessed by tenants who are unable to practice their work from home. No visitors are permitted to enter any Wasps building at this time. This includes family members, clients, collaborators, and buyers. This also affects the hosting of workshops, which will not be permitted until at least the end of January. This will be reviewed by the Scottish Government.

October 2020 - Tiers
Wasps is following the Scottish Government Coronavirus (COVID-19) Guidance for Creative Studios and Shared Workplaces, which can be read in full here. Following updates to this Guidance, Wasps is permitted to allow tenants to run workshops in adherence to the Scottish Government ‘Coronavirus (COVID-19): guidance for the community learning and development sector’ which can be found here. Under this Government Guidance Wasps buildings in Tier 4 are not permitted to host workshops. For those buildings in Tier 3 or below workshops are still permitted.
In August we prepared Workshop Guidance to allow you to prepare for running workshops again. Please note that anyone wishing to start workshops must complete the risk assessment forms downloadable on the right hand side of this page, both for fire safety and COVID-19. These must be completed in full and approved by the Wasps Property Team (property@waspsstudios.org.uk) before workshops can commence.
Also downloadable from this page are sample completed risk assessment forms, which you can either work from for guidance, or edit to suit your individual circumstances. Should you have any questions or concerns please contact the Property Team on the email above.
In line with this guidance Wasps will also be permitting visitors to your studio buildings in Tier 3 or below building whose visit is for the purpose of your practice. Examples of these kinds of visitors would be clients, collaborators, buyers. Visitors are not permitted for buildings in Tier 4 regions.
Please read and follow all guidelines below if holding workshops or inviting visitors into the building. Any visitors must also follow Tenant Guidance in place.
Workshops and Visitors
• Tenants who wish to run workshops should read and follow the Scottish Government’s ‘Coronavirus (COVID-19): guidance for the community learning and development sector’ which can be found here.
• Normal health, safety and fire guidance applies to holding workshops and inviting visitors into the buildings. Visitors who enter the building for reasons other than workshops should be managed in line with the COVID-19 guidance in place for your studio building.
• Please advise our team immediately if you or anyone else in your studio building becomes infected with the virus so that we can manage the situation quickly and effectively.
Risk Assessments
• Risk assessments must be completed in full and approved by the Wasps Property Team before workshops can commence. Please submit these if you haven’t already: property@waspsstudios.org.uk
• Risk Assessments are required for anyone inviting more than one visitor to their studio
• You can download draft risk assessment forms from the downloads side bar on the right.
Moving through the buildings
• Tenants are fully responsible for any visitors they invite into the building
• All visitors and studio users must use the Eve Pass Track and Trace system
• All visitors and studio users must follow current Tenant Guidance:
o Maintain social distancing
o Use hand sanitiser when entering the buildings
o Wear face masks in common areas
o Regularly wash your hands
• Tenants must escort visitors to your studios or workshop space in a safe and responsible way in line with the guidance in place
